STAT3 serine phosphorylation is required for TLR4 metabolic reprogramming and IL-1β expression
Detection of microbial components such as lipopolysaccharide (LPS) by Toll-like receptor 4 (TLR4) on macrophages induces a robust pro-inflammatory response that is dependent on metabolic reprogramming.
